    1. For the home page you set up how the header works in the home slider tab of the theme options. The very first option is “Place behind Header” and that needs to be on.

    2. You have two logos to set, one which will show when the slider of page title image is behind the header area. “transparent header logo” and one which will show when you scroll or when the header is set to not be transparent. It looks like you only have one set, You need to set the logo on the “site header” tab of the theme options.

    3. Features news is the default title for the custom carousel module. Which is part of the theme options > home layout manager.

    1. It depends on where you want an icon, if you just want to add one to a page you can click the “virtue shortcodes” button and add choose icon in the drop down.

    If you want to add to a menu you can see tutorial here: https://www.kadencewp.com/add-icons-to-your-menu-virtue-theme/

    Looking at your site though you have an error with your url:
    Redirect at origin ‘http://clown4hire.co.uk’ has been blocked from loading by Cross-Origin Resource Sharing policy: No ‘Access-Control-Allow-Origin’ header is present on the requested resource. Origin ‘http://www.clown4hire.co.uk’ is therefore not allowed access.

    That means your dns shows your site using a www but your settings in wordpress doesn’t have a www and that causes errors. You will have to fix or add an allow cross origin resources in your htaccess server files. Your hosting company should be able to help you with that.

    2. The bottom portfolio carousel uses square images, it would require that you edit the theme code to change that.
